Martin Alaniz is a 33-year-old football player who plays as a right midfielder for ADC Juan Pablo II, born on 19 February 1993, who is left-footed. In the 2026 Liga 1 Apertura season, Martin Alaniz has recorded 2 goals, 1 assist, 315 minutes, an average FotMob rating of 7.46, 1 yellow card.

Martin Alaniz currently plays for ADC Juan Pablo II.

Martin Alaniz's career has also included time at Blooming, AD Guanacasteca, Aurora, Cerro Largo, Guabira, Orense, Manta, Delfin, Cafetaleros de Chiapas, Liverpool FC, Guayaquil City, Racing, Real Oviedo, Chapecoense AF, River Plate, Argentinos Juniors, Atletico Morelia, and Juventud de las Piedras.

Throughout their career, Martin Alaniz has won 2 titles: Catarinense 1 (2016) with Chapecoense AF and Supercopa MX (2014) with Atletico Morelia.

Martin Alaniz has competed in Liga 1 Apertura, Primera División, Primera Division Apertura, Copa Libertadores Qualification qualification, Primera Division Clausura, Copa Sudamericana Qualification qualification, Serie A - First Stage, Copa Libertadores, and LaLiga2.
